Practical Metal Polishing - Normally, metal polishing is important for aesthetics as well as clean-room situations. It really is one of the more effective methods simply because of its usefulness in improving upon the overall beauty of the item, such as, motorcycle parts, kitchenware or motor vehicle parts. Equally, numerous clean-rooms demand a sleek finish to minimize the perviousness of the metal surfaces that will result in dirt to build up and contaminate. An excellent example of this usage could be in vacuum chambers.

There are actually a number of approaches to polish metal, and now we are going to focus on a little in relation to the various methods involved. Metal can be finished by hand, with spec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or applying chemicals. A buffing paste or compound is frequently applied, which will incorporate d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, quite high viscidness, and hardness is typically one of the most time intensive. Opposite of that scenario, things fabricated from non-ferrous metal are usually more amenable to polishing, because these need the lower amount of procedures.

A decreased pad speed must be used any time a premium quality mirror finish is desired. Finishing buffs covered with compound will be somewhat affected by specific loads on the polishing pad. The level of the surface pressure may be heightened within certain boundaries, although going over the maximum degree of force not simply cuts down the quality level of the process, but in addition can degrade efficiency, can create wear on the component, and in addition an evident heating of the material being worked on, attributable to friction. When polishing thin items, it is higher temperature (and the resultant flexibility of the metal) that cause elements to distort, warp or bend. In most cases, it will take a seasoned polisher to add in all of these variables to both avert damage to the part and to give good results effectively. To radically enhance the quality of the resultant surface, the buffing procedure needs to be done with a lot less vigour and not a large amount of force so as to in time produce a surface with no scratches or fine lines due to the the finishing procedure, thereby ar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
